Why Axum

Go with axum, i's a lot easier to get into and the performance difference is negligible.

If you’re doing anything that involves a database, that timing is going to dominate your API performance.

Other consideration:

  • Number of production apps using each library
  • Maintenance story: who is fixing bugs, improving the library and how frequently?
  • API ergonomics

Actix uses a pool of single thread tokio runtimes and axum just uses the multithread runtime. The multithread runtime does add a litte big overhead but in situations where the endpoints in the backend do generate not even loads when executing that can be better then a bunch of single thread runtimes.

Using actix-web adds complications because it is using its own actix-rt runtime. It is based on tokio but it does its own thing with threads which may cause some incompatibilities with other projects. Libraries like sqlx and sea-orm have feature flags to use this runtime but most other projects typically just support tokio only. You can run actix-web under the tokio runtime but then you lose support for actix actors and websockets.

Postgres Setup

Docker Compose automatic setup

$ docker compose -f db/dbContainer.yaml up
... check there is no error running the seed file

$ docker exec -it postgres1 psql -U postgres
postgres=# \l   ... find list of databases
... confirm db_name1 exists

postgres=# \c db_name1
postgres=# \dt  ... find all tables
... confirm the table generated from your seed file
postgres=# SELECT * FROM users;

Manual setup via CLI

$ docker volume create postgres1-data
$ docker run --name postgres1 -e POSTGRES_PASSWORD=password -e POSTGRES_USER=admin -e POSTGRES_DB=db_name1 -d -p 5431:5432 -v postgres1-data:/var/lib/postgresql/data postgres:latest

// Add table inside Docker Postgres one line at a time
$ docker exec -it postgres1 psql -U postgres

postgres=# CREATE DATABASE "db_name1";
postgres=# \l   ... find list of databases
... confirm db_name1 exists

postgres=# \c db_name1  ... to connect
db_name1=# CREATE TABLE users(
id SERIAL PRIMARY KEY,
name VARCHAR(255) UNIQUE NOT NULL,
password VARCHAR(255) NOT NULL,
occupation VARCHAR(255),
email VARCHAR(255) UNIQUE,
phone VARCHAR(32) UNIQUE,
priority INT,
balance Numeric(26, 18),
updated_at TIMESTAMPTZ DEFAULT CURRENT_TIMESTAMP
);
db_name1=# SELECT * FROM users;

postgres=# \dt  ... find all tables
... confirm the table generated from your seed file

postgres=# \dt  ... find all tables
postgres=# \q

Generate SeaORM Entity from Database

$ cargo install sea-orm-cli
$ sea-orm-cli generate entity \
    -u [YOUR POSTGRES SQLX URL] \
    -o src/entities

in the Entity file, add use serde::{Deserialize, Serialize}; to that Model; And implement IntoResponse

Add Rust Dependencies

async-trait: Type erasure for async trait methods axum and axum-extra: web framework built with Tokio, Tower, and Hyper; Extra utilities for Axum

rust_decimal: included in SeaORM chrono: for DB timestamps ... included in SeaORM //time: to compliment chronos

dotenvy: A well-maintained fork of the dotenv jsonwebtoken: to make json web token lettre: sending emails serde and serde_json: to serialize and deserialize

sqlx: An async, pure Rust SQL toolkit featuring compile-time checked queries without a DSL. Supports PostgreSQL, MySQL, and SQLite.

tokio: async runtime from timer to networking tower: networking clients and servers tracing-subscriber: for collecting structured event logs uuid: for unique identifier validator: validation for data models
